Emma #[nn]

Sep 2011 · Marvel · 19.99 USD; 21.99 CAD

In this 2011 Marvel issue of Emma, Jane Austen and Nancy Butler deliver a sharp, character-driven story where Emma’s sharp tongue lands her in hot water after a cutting remark to Miss Bates—only to be called out by the ever-principled Mr. Knightley. The tension builds as Emma grapples with the revelation of Frank Churchill and Jane Fairfax’s secret engagement, while mistakenly believing Mr. Knightley might be courting Harriet, all leading to a moment that changes everything. Janet K. Lee handles every aspect of the interior art, from pencils to inks and colors, with a distinctive touch, and her cover art captures the story’s emotional weight with quiet precision.

Full plot ⚠ may contain spoilers

▸ Reveal full plot — may contain spoilers

When Emma makes a particularly rude comment to Miss Bates. she is remonstrated by Mr. Knightley, to her chagrin. She is later horrified to learn that Frank Churchill and Jane Fairfax have been secretly engaged for several months, and that Harriet believes that Mr. Knightley may be about to propose to her. Fortunately, it turns out that Mr. Knightley's proposal is made to Emma herself.
